xcsc.net
当前位置:首页 >> PHP输入关键词后在数据库搜索并显示记录 >>

PHP输入关键词后在数据库搜索并显示记录

加密部分: 解密部分: 数据库搜索部分:

用现成的采集类Snoopy吧, 挺好用的。 到github去看看: https://github.com/uniqid/Snoopy 下载地址: https://github.com/uniqid/Snoopy/archive/master.zip

写个函数 每次提交的时候,自动把关键词放到数据库里,如果数据库里有这个关键词,那就在搜索次数上+1 不过你要真这样做 会有很多问题的,用户不会仅仅搜索关键词,肯定有很多不规则搜索的。 像ECSHOP DEDECMS 这些比较成型的PHP产品都是在后台...

你是说表中有关键字? 还是各个表中有相同的字段?

body{ font-size: 12px;font-family: verdana;width: 100%; } div.page{ text-align: center; } div.content{ height: 300px; } div.page a{ border:#aaaadd 1px solid;text-decoration: none;padding: 2px 5px 2px 5px;margin: 2px; } div.pag...

在你上面and的基础上再加出现顺序的判断,也就是用locate($a,字段名)

查询之后继续把要搜索的关键字放上搜索框里

提交的时候记得把默认的值去掉 才能判断是否有值.. //这个是把三个搜索关键词作为独立的因子搜索function search(){ if(isset($_POST['id']) && intval($_POST['id'])>0){ $sql="select * from tbl where id=".intval($_POST['id'])." "; } if(i...

首先把文件读到字符串 然后,使用换行符作为分隔符,把字符串分割为数组$array 然后,使用array_search("test",$array),得到test所在的数组键,然后加1输出就可以了 $num = array_search("test",$array);echo $array[$num+1];

历史记录保存到数据库,或cookie或者Session中

网站首页 | 网站地图
All rights reserved Powered by www.xcsc.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com